The Rules:

  1. [Sudoku] Normal sudoku rules apply - fill every row, column, and 3x3 region with the digits 1-9 once each.
  2. [Region Sum Products] Along a green colored line, the sum of the digits in one region TIMES the sum of the digits in a different region must always equal 100. Digits may repeat on lines if sudoku rules allow.
    • For example, if R3C1 = 4 then R4C1, R4C2, and R4C3 must sum to 25 because 4*25 = 100.
